I'll do it for free, such a simple task.
Also, I've got private keys working thanks to Joric from #bitcoin-dev irc.freenode.net. Let me just clean up the code a bit and then I'll send it all over to you in a PM. It depends on Berkeley DB and OpenSSL.
Edit: Nevermind, it's reading the private key wrong, this shit is extra-confusing now.
Edit: It is finished, firing off that PM now, feel free to do whatever you wish with the source code(it's still a little messy by the way).
The compiling is going to have to wait for tomorrow as I have real life things to attend to.